SINDA’s Project Give 2018

Project Give (PG), SINDA’s flagship fundraising event, has been held since 2001 to raise funds for the educational and financial needs of the Indian community. PG runs throughout the year, but is heightened during the Deepavali season to allow the community to remember the less fortunate during the festive period.

Over the years, PG has evolved to be an awareness campaign for SINDA and to show the impact it has upon the Indian community. The 2018 campaign focuses on greater engagement of the Indian community and the associated stakeholders, and informs them on SINDA’s programmes, impact and successes. The objectives of the PG 2018 campaign are:

Primary Objective

To increase awareness among the community on SINDA’s programmes and services.

Secondary Objective

To offer Singaporeans, particularly those from the Indian community, an opportunity to express their generosity during the festive season.

SINDA’s Project Give Booth

The booth was in operation from 3 October 2018 till 4 November 2018 at Campbell Lane, Little India. It served as a platform to engage with families and parents to introduce them to SINDA’s programmes and services and encourage enrolment. This year, activities were conducted at the booth for the duration of its operation, in celebration of the Deepavali spirit.
